Spanx Shaping Technology And Fabric Innovation
Spanx relies on graduated compression to smooth lines and provide support. Many styles incorporate firm waistbands and targeted panels to refine your shape without shifting.
The brand often uses nylon blends with spandex and power mesh panels that balance control and breathability. For sensitive skin, many designs feature flatlock seams and bonded edges to reduce chafing.
Signature Products And Use Cases
FauxSmooth and High-Waisted Core lines are popular for everyday smoothing under tailored trousers and dresses. Deeper waistband options are designed to hold in the tummy area without rolling down.
Shapermint Comfort Design And Everyday Wear
Shapermint emphasizes comfort by using softer, stretch-focused fabrics that move with your body. The focus is on waist-to-thigh control with a more relaxed feel compared to medical-grade shaping.
Bamboo-derived viscose and plant-based spandex are highlighted in many styles for breathability and moisture management. Minimal seam lines help the pieces stay discreet under fitted tops and dresses.
Everyday Ranges And Styles
MintySoft shaping shorts and bikinis are frequently chosen for casual wear and lighter control needs. The brand positions itself as a comfortable option for long days when you still want a smooth silhouette.

Price Accessibility And Long Term Value
Spanx usually sits in the mid-to-premium range, with signature styles often priced higher due to specialized fabrics and contouring design. Shapermint tends to be more budget-friendly while still delivering reliable everyday shaping.
Evaluating cost per wear is useful; Spanx may last longer with careful care, while Shapermint offers lower upfront cost for those who prefer to rotate styles frequently. Your budget and how often you plan to wear each piece should guide your choice.
